    Ok so my site http://kids-headphones.co.uk keeps disappearing from Google search results.

    The site ranks on the first page of google.co.uk for "Kids Headphones" it usually appears 3rd, 4th or 5th place on the first page. Everything was fine up untill a month or two ago when it just disappeared from any search results, the site would only appear if you typed in "site:http://kids-headphones.co.uk".

    After a few days it came back and started to rank a little higher - I thought this was just down to a google update or something, however it has now done this 3 or 4 times in the past few weeks - it disappears for a few days then comes back for a couple of days only to disappear again.

    Mostly new sites shows such behavior and I can see that you have purchased your domain in March 2010. So it's not a big deal for a 3 month old site to show such ups and downs. I will suggest you to work regularly on the content and off page optimization of this site. Make some good quality backlinks on a regular basis and with in some time it will become stable.     I wouldn't stress about it too much - it happens with new sites and even with some not so new sites. So long as you still rank for your URL you haven't been penalised and it's just part of your growth. Do like aldorun says and you won't go far wrong.
